Personally i dont bother using one of the various types of exhaust gaskets. Most exhausts have a 2 point fixing which crushes the gasket at the outer edges leaving less preasure on the central part of the gasket. So far ive found that if both barrel and flange surfaces are flat and decent sealent is used this works very well as both surfaces are tight and flat against each other.
